In a dramatic turn of events at Patna Junction, a CRPF jawan confronted his wife and her alleged lover, creating a chaotic scene that quickly drew the attention of onlookers. The altercation unfolded on platform number 9 on the evening of October 30, when the jawan discovered his wife—who is a Bihar Police constable—in the midst of an attempt to elope with her lover. The intense exchange, captured on camera by bystanders, has since gone viral on social media, sparking widespread attention.

Violent confrontation in public

Witnesses at the station reported a high-voltage clash as the CRPF jawan caught sight of his wife and her lover. Realising her husband’s presence, the woman attempted to distance herself from the man, who also made an attempt to flee. However, the jawan intervened, cornering the alleged lover and proceeding to slap and kick him in front of a sizable crowd. Initially puzzled by the altercation, onlookers soon pieced together the context of the confrontation.

Viral video highlights public reaction

Rather than stepping in to halt the fight, spectators chose to capture the incident on their phones, with many subsequently sharing the footage online. In the video, the jawan can be seen engaging in a heated argument with his wife after the physical confrontation with her lover. The commotion continued for several minutes before the CRPF jawan finally left the station with his wife, while the other man also hurriedly departed.

Alleged elopement plan

Reports suggest that the woman and her lover were planning to flee to Singrauli on the Link Express. The husband arrived at the station just in time to thwart the escape, sparking the public showdown that ensued. Despite the dramatic incident, there has been no official police intervention reported.
